Token-based авторизация - общие сведения

В проекте применяется token-based авторизация. Необходимый access_token можно получить в разделе личного кабинета конкретного инстанса или в ответе при создании инстанса.

Во всех соответствующих запросах в headers должно содержаться следующее:

При отсутствии данных параметров или их не валидности во всех соответствующих ресурсах, ответ будет иметь: HTTP-код 401 (Not authorized) и будет содержать JSON:

{
   "meta": {
    "status": "fail",
    "message": "Not authorized!",
     "code": 401
  }
}
Примеры:
cURL

curl -X GET https://api.pushsms.ru/api/v1/account -H 'Authorization: Bearer {your token}'
* v1 — скоуп присваивается каждой CRM и сервису индивидуально, запросите свое персональное значение v1 и используйте в коде его, отправляя запросы

(https://api.pushsms.ru/api/имявашейcrm/account)